The employee retention tax credit is a broad based refundable tax credit created to encourage.
companies to keep staff members on their payroll. The credit is 50% of up to $10,000 in earnings paid by an.
Because of COVID-19 or whose gross invoices, company whose organization is totally or partially suspended.
decrease by more than 50%.
Accessibility.
1. The credit is available to all employers despite size consisting of tax exempt companies. There are.
only two exceptions: (1) state and local governments and their instrumentalities and (2) little.
companies who take Small Business Loans.
2. To qualify, the employer has to fulfill one of two alternative tests. The tests are calculated each.
calendar quarter– Either.
o the employer’s organization is totally or partially suspended by government order due to COVID-19.
during the calendar quarter or.
o the employer’s gross invoices are listed below 50% of the equivalent quarter in 2019. When the.
employer’s gross invoices go above 80% of an equivalent quarter in 2019 they no longer certify.
after completion of that quarter.
Calculation of the Credit.
The quantity of the credit is 50% of the qualifying incomes paid up to $10,000 in overall.
It is effective for earnings paid after March 13th and prior to December 31, 2020.
The meaning of certifying wages varies by whether an employer had, typically, more or less than.
100 employees in 2019.

Less than 100. If the employer had 100 or less employees on average in 2019, then the credit is based.
on salaries paid to all employees whether they actually worked or not. To put it simply, even if the.
employees worked full time and got paid for full time work, the company still gets the credit.
Greater than 100. The credit is if the employer had more than 100 staff members on average in 2019.
enabled just for earnings paid to workers who did not work throughout the calendar quarter.
In both cases, “earnings” consists of not simply money payments but also a part of the cost of employer.
supplied health care. Purpose Of Employee Retention Credit
